Transaction

f3c3f2b80d76c05f22011acbc92ad2fdcc341f037d5d19c59cdfe1ceb8a66ed6
516,903 confirmations
Timestamp
1468938026
Block421,423
Fee38,132 sats
Fee rate46.8 sats/vB
view on mempool.space

Inputs & Outputs